Yuji Hiratsuka (b. 1954 lives and works in Corvallis, OR, United States)
Chibi Wings Aka Heart, 2019
Multi-plate hard and soft ground etching and aquatint
Sheet: 38 x 26 inches
Printed and published by the artist
Edition: 15
My prints explore the complex relationship of paper, ink and etched plates to describe my thought, as well as the relationship which occurs between figures and space to express other human experiences. The title Chibi Wings Aka Heart has a mixture of English and Japanese. Chibi means small in Japanese. Aka could be interpreted as A.K.A., “also known as”, but also Aka meaning “red” in Japanese. The images bear a slight resemblance to traditional Japanese Ukiyo-e prints, while also expressing contemporary aspects of the Western Hemisphere.
